In viscous fluid services in Mucugê, the FBE works where centrifugals lose efficiency: gear volumetric efficiency improves with viscosity, covering up to 100,000 SSU and 350 °C with a heating jacket — the typical case of defensivos e fertilizantes líquidos. The design counterpart is mandatory — a discharge line protected by a relief valve, because positive displacement does not tolerate blockage.

Each series has its thermal limit: with heating jacket and special sealing, FBE and FBEI reach 350°C; FBOT hits the same 350°C in thermal oil circuits; FBCN goes up to 260°C when fitted with proper materials and sealing. Safe operation requires correctly sized sealing and materials.

A complete technical Data Book accompanies each FB Bombas pump that reaches Mucugê: hydraulic test certificate, material certificates (stainless steel, duplex and ductile cast iron per spec), ISO 21940 G2.5 balancing report, characteristic curve measured on the test bench, API 682 mechanical-seal data sheets, operation and maintenance manual and as-built drawings. The unit serial number traces all this documentation.
